-Are You Really Here-
With the concert over, Sun-ye sat back in the hotel at the dinner table with Nim over two much enjoyed bowls of thick soba noodles floating in a rich beef broth.
Usually, during a tour there was no hotel to go back to after a show. Usually, after a show everyone scurried as fast as possible to the next train station or airport to be on their way to the next city. However, given that this particular tour was to be so long, it had been decided early on that half way through there would be a two week break for all the members and staff. The break would be used to make sure all the equipment was operating properly and running through the routines so that the dancers operated properly.
So, there sat the two friends, eating quietly. Sun-ye was glad for the lack of conversation; it gave her a chance to go over what had happened between her and Yoochun. Had that really happened? She was standing there, waiting to go on for the second act like she had done countless times before. And never during any of those times had she even seen Yoochun, much less encountered him. Standing there, soft supple fingers grazed the back of her neck; a deep sweet voice spoke to her. She felt a chill run through her body. Turning around, she had fallen into those velvetine eyes and felt a sudden warmth suffuse her body when he smiled.
His words to her were jumbled now in her mind, though; she could not recall them properly. The only words she remembered distinctlywas his saying he had been glad to see her. I'm glad I saw you. A strange, hot light danced in his eyes. At least, that was what Sun-ye thought. At that point, pyrotechnics were exploding on the stage and it could just have been the reflection in his eyes. Besides, there had been no time to linger and find out; the signal went off and they had to go.
A sigh escaped her.
"Sun-ye?"
It was Nim. Sun-ye looked up. Concern was on her friend's face. Sun-ye offered a smile.
"I'm quiet tonight, aren't I?"
"Yea. Are you okay? I mean, you seemed to be in such a rush when the show was over; you didn't even take down your hair."
Sun-ye reached up and touched the bun, still tight from Yoochun's hands.
"Okay, look, here's what happened," began Sun-ye suddenly," And I don't even understand it."
She went over all that had happened between her and Yoochun.
Nim's eyes were wider than the soup bowl when she finished. "Whoa. No wonder you didn't take your hair down. I wouldn't either. Gosh, Sun-ye. Yoochun?"
"But I mean," protested Sun-ye, "he never noticed me before. I didn't even think he knew my name. Come on, Nim, help me. You're there, every night before the show in the dressing room. Have you ever seen anything?"
"Not really."
"Yea, why should you." A knowing smile spread over Sun-ye's mouth. "You take longer with Changmin than any of the other boys."
"Not fair! I have to be very careful when I do his make-up. He's so manly, I don't want to hide that with too much make-up."
"Oh, yeah. I'm sure that would be my first concern too."
Nim laughed. "Well, I tell you what, I'll keep my eyes peeled from now on. Now, tomorrow you have rehearsal, right?" Sun-ye nodded. "I won't be there then, but afterwards, I'll scope things out for you."
"Thanks. Make me feel like maybe I'm not crazy."
And their conversation drifted into other topics.
The rule for rehearsals was, hurry up and wait. Sun-ye had raced out the door that morning, ran all the way to the stadium, burst in out of breath and had been told to sit till she was called. So, for the last two hours, she had been doing just that. Waiting. Doing nothing. She lay on the floor, back against the farthest wall. The entire company had been called for today; apparently, the choreographer thought everyone was getting sloppy. Right now, some of the other dancers were warming up till things really got moving. Yet, given that the boys, themselves, were not here, nothing important was going to happen.
When they did walk in, however, it was like a spark. Suddenly, everybody lit up and rehearsal was in motion.
Sun-ye hardly dared look at Yoochun. She did not want to know if he was looking at her; or worse, if he did not see her at all. So, the girl kept her head down, determined not to move till her name was called.
But it happened sooner than she expected. The choreographer called all dancers for "O." Sun-ye stood up, and took her position in the back.
"Hang on a sec." It was Yoochun. Sun-ye looked. He was talking to the choreographer. But even though his attention did not seem to be on her at all, she started to shiver.
"I think," he was still talking,"there's something wrong with this formation. All the taller dancers are in front. You can't see anyone in back. Like Sun-ye. She's dancing really well, and no one will ever see it."
The girl stopped breathing. Yoochun turned to her. "Sun-ye," he said," come over here, behind me. This is your new spot for O."
Sun-ye knew that she heard him, knew that she walked over to him, but she felt like she was in some kind of bubble where nothing was real. She faltered for words.
A-are you sure you want me here?"
"You know the dance sequence, right?"
She was not sure what he meant. Of course she knew the steps to O.
Yoochun smiled. "I mean this part." He grabbed both of Sun-ye's hands and put them around his chest.
As if touched by an electric spark, Sun-ye jumped. The dance sequence he meantwas the one where the back-round dancers put their arms around the boys during the instrumental portion of the song.
Gasping for breath, standing there with her arms around Yoochun, feeling his body next to her, against her, Sun-ye tried to answer.
"Y-y-yes. I know it."
"Good," he replied. "Then you're herewith me."
